    I’m looking for suggestions of literary fiction where language comes up as a major theme.

    Some examples are Tara June Winch’s *The Yield* which uses a Wiradjuri dictionary as a major framing device, Diego Marani’s *New Finnish Grammar* where the narrators’ struggles to learn Finnish shape the plot and Chimamanda Ngozi Adichie’s *Americanah* in which the characters speak in untranslated Igbo.
